FFmpeg

The tool loads ffmpeg.wasm, a WebAssembly build of FFmpeg. The build used here (@ffmpeg/core 0.12.10) is licensed under GPL-2.0-or-later and includes libx264. If you host your own copy of this site with that build, the combined distribution is covered by the GPL, and you must make the corresponding FFmpeg source available. Source and build instructions are in the ffmpeg.wasm repository.
